Justice League #19

Jun 2017 · DC · 2.99 USD
“Timeless, Part 5”

In "Timeless, Part 5," the Justice League races against time as Vincent ventures into the fractured realm of Tempus to rally the displaced Leaguers. With the fate of the present hanging in the balance, the team must dismantle temporal bombs to stop Molly from wielding her power—while Superman confronts the core of Tempus itself. Written by Bryan Hitch and illustrated by Fernando Pasarin, with inks by Matt Ryan, colors by Brad Anderson, and letters by Richard Starkings and Comicraft, this pivotal issue delivers high-stakes urgency and bold visuals, all anchored by a cover by Pasarin and Ryan.

Full plot ⚠ may contain spoilers

▸ Reveal full plot — may contain spoilers

Vincent enters Tempus to alert the time-tossed Leaguers to destroy the temporal bombs to rob Molly of her power and return to their present, where they help Batman protect Lois and Jon from Molly, while Superman destroys Tempus' main temporal machine.
